Subclass 100: An Overview
The Subclass 100 Partner (Migrant) Visa is one of the family visas in Australia, designed for individuals in a committed relationship with an Australian citizen, permanent resident, or eligible New Zealand citizen. This visa allows partners to live permanently in Australia and enjoy various benefits such as employment rights, access to healthcare, and a pathway to Australian citizenship. It is the second stage of the partner visa process, following the Subclass 309, Australia Spouse Partner (Provisional) Visa.
To be eligible for the Subclass 100 visa, you must:
- Provide evidence of shared financial, social, and personal commitments.
- Hold a valid Subclass 309 Visa.
- Prove that your relationship is genuine and ongoing.
- Meet health and character requirements.
Applying for a Subclass 100 visa involves several steps:
- Hold a Subclass 309 Visa – You must already have a Subclass 309 Partner (Provisional) Visa.
- Gather Required Documents – Provide evidence of your ongoing relationship, including financial commitments, shared living arrangements, and social proof.
- Lodge Your Application – Submit your application online through the Department of Home Affairs website.
- Meet Health & Character Requirements – Undergo necessary health checks and obtain police clearance certificates.
- Wait for Processing – The processing time varies, but updates can be tracked via the ImmiAccount.
- Receive Your Visa Grant – Once approved, you will receive the Subclass 100 visa, granting you permanent residency.
This visa is suitable for:
- Spouses or de facto partners of Australian citizens, permanent residents, or eligible New Zealand citizens.
- Applicants who have maintained their relationship for at least two years while holding the Subclass 309 Visa.
- Those who meet the Australian government’s eligibility criteria, including character and health assessments.
The Subclass 100 Partner (Migrant) Visa provides a clear pathway to permanent residency for partners of Australian citizens and residents. If you are currently on a Subclass 309 Visa and meet the eligibility requirements, applying for the Subclass 100 visa is the next step towards securing your future in Australia.

Processing times depend on the type of visa:
- Subclass 309 and 820 visas: Typically take 12–18 months.
- Subclass 100 visas: May take up to 24 months.
After approval, you can check your visa details on the VEVO system.
